How to Pull a Car Fuse Out: Blade Fuse Removal Basics

User question

How do I pull a fuse out of my car?

Artificial Intelligence Response

Direct answer to the question

Yes—most car fuses simply pull straight out.

Basic procedure:

  • Turn the car off.
  • Open the correct fuse box.
  • Find the fuse you want using the diagram on the cover or owner’s manual.
  • Use the plastic fuse puller usually clipped inside the fuse-box lid.
  • Grip the fuse by its plastic body and pull it straight out.
  • If you do not have the puller, use small needle-nose pliers carefully.

Key points:

  • Do not yank by the metal contacts.
  • Do not twist aggressively.
  • Replace only with the same fuse type and same amperage.
  • If it is a large bolted fuse, it does not pull out; it must be unbolted.

Detailed problem analysis

Automotive fuses are sacrificial overcurrent protection devices. In most passenger vehicles, the common removable fuse is a blade fuse. It is held in the fuse block by spring tension from metal terminals, so removal is usually a matter of applying a steady, straight extraction force.

1. Identify the fuse type first

There are two common cases:

Fuse type Typical appearance Removal method
Blade fuse Small plastic body, two flat blades Pull straight out
High-current/bolted fuse Larger fuse near battery or under-hood power center Remove fasteners; do not pull

For your question, you are most likely referring to a blade fuse.

2. Correct removal method for a normal blade fuse

  1. Switch the ignition off and remove the key or shut down the vehicle completely.
  2. Open the fuse-box cover.
  3. Use the diagram to locate the correct fuse.
  4. Look for the fuse puller:
    • Many cars store a small plastic puller inside the fuse-box cover.
  5. Clamp the puller onto the fuse’s plastic top.
  6. Pull straight outward with steady force.

If it feels tight:

  • Wiggle it very slightly side to side.
  • Do not lever against neighboring fuses.
  • Do not crush it with pliers.

3. If you do not have a fuse puller

You can use:

  • Needle-nose pliers
  • Plastic tweezers
  • In some cases, insulated hemostats or a small non-metal gripping tool

Best practice:

  • Grip the plastic housing, not the exposed metal.
  • Pull straight.
  • Use only enough force to hold it securely.

4. What to do after removal

Inspect the fuse:

  • A good fuse usually has an intact metal link inside.
  • A blown fuse usually has a broken or melted link.

Better method:

  • Check with a multimeter in continuity mode.
    • Continuity / near-zero resistance: fuse is good
    • Open circuit / no continuity: fuse is blown

5. Reinstallation

If you are replacing it:

  • Use the same amperage rating
  • Use the same physical size/style
  • Push the new fuse in until it seats fully

Common mistake:

  • Installing a higher-rated fuse “just to test”
    • This is unsafe and can overheat wiring.

Current information and trends

Modern vehicles increasingly use:

  • Mini, low-profile mini, and micro blade fuses
  • More distributed fuse locations
  • Under-hood power distribution modules
  • Electronic control units that can shut down loads or log faults after a fuse event

Practical implication:

  • There may be more than one fuse box:
    • driver footwell
    • passenger side dash
    • engine bay
    • trunk or cargo area

Also, in hybrids and EVs:

  • Low-voltage accessory fuses may still be user-serviceable
  • High-voltage service fuses are a different category and should not be handled casually

Supporting explanations and details

Think of the fuse as a deliberately weak link in the circuit.

If excessive current flows, the fuse element melts first, protecting:

  • wiring harnesses
  • switches
  • modules
  • motors
  • lighting circuits

Why “pull straight out” matters

The fuse socket contains spring contacts. Twisting too much can:

  • spread the contacts
  • reduce contact pressure
  • cause intermittent faults later
  • overheat the connection

Why pliers must be used carefully

Excess squeezing can:

  • crack the plastic fuse body
  • leave part of the fuse stuck in the socket
  • damage adjacent components in a crowded fuse block

Important exception

If the fuse is a maxi fuse, strip fuse, or another bolted high-current fuse, removal may require:

  • wrench or socket
  • battery disconnection first
  • torque-correct reinstallation

That is not a simple “pull it out” operation.


Ethical and legal aspects

This is a low-risk maintenance task, but a few safety issues matter:

  • Never bypass a fuse with foil, wire, or an oversize fuse.
  • Never substitute a fuse with a higher current rating.
  • Avoid working on energized high-current circuits.
  • If the vehicle is under warranty, careless damage to the fuse box or electrical system may complicate service claims.

For hybrids and EVs:

  • Do not interact with any orange high-voltage components.
  • User service should generally be limited to standard 12 V fuse circuits unless manufacturer procedures explicitly allow more.

Practical guidelines

Best-practice method

  • Turn vehicle off
  • Use owner’s manual or fuse-box legend
  • Use fuse puller if available
  • Pull straight out
  • Inspect or test
  • Replace with same rating only

If the fuse is stuck

Try:

  • better lighting
  • a proper puller
  • a very small side-to-side wiggle

Do not:

  • pry with a screwdriver
  • twist hard
  • use excessive force

If the new fuse blows immediately

That usually means:

  • short circuit
  • failed motor/actuator
  • damaged wiring
  • internal component fault

At that point:

  • stop replacing fuses repeatedly
  • diagnose the circuit fault first

If you are unsure which fuse it is

Check:

  • fuse-box cover legend
  • owner’s manual
  • label by circuit name and fuse number

Possible disclaimers or additional notes

  • Some vehicles have tight fuse layouts, making pliers awkward.
  • Visual inspection is useful, but not perfect; a multimeter is more reliable.
  • On some cars, the puller is only in the under-hood fuse box, not the interior one.
  • Not all “fuses” in a fuse panel are user-pullable; some are relays or bolted protection devices.
